Trepa uses USDC on Solana for entry fees and payouts. You can deposit by transferring from an external wallet or by receiving USDC to your Trepa wallet address.
You only need USDC in your Trepa wallet to play. Trepa covers Solana transaction fees for in-app activity, so you do not need to hold SOL in that wallet.
There are no deposit limits. You need enough USDC to cover your entry fee per round (currently $1).

Fees and troubleshooting

  • In-app play: Trepa covers transaction costs for normal prediction and settlement flows; keep USDC in your Trepa (Privy) wallet only.
  • Inbound deposits: transfers from an external wallet use Solana and require a small SOL fee in the wallet that sends the deposit; the app shows the estimated fee before you confirm.
  • Pending: Transactions can take a short time to confirm; wait before checking your balance.
  • Wrong network: Funds sent on a non-Solana network won’t show in your Trepa wallet.
  • Insufficient SOL: You need enough SOL in the paying wallet to cover the transfer fee.
